Whats the haps with Retro/Grade? Worth .99?

Played it on PC, it's pretty neat. Probably even better if you have an old Guitar Hero/Rock Band guitar, as the game works with those as well. It's basically a reverse side-scrolling shooter with a rhythm bent--instead of shooting enemies as they pop up from the other side of the screen, you're trying to "catch" bullets you've already fired because the flow of time has been reversed.

It's not a lengthy game but for a buck I'd definitely recommend it. There are nine campaign levels plus a bunch of challenges that occur in the same levels.
